We are seeking a Physician Compensation Analyst to join our team. In this role, you will help develop, implement, and administer St. Luke’s Health System’s physician and non‑physician provider compensation programs, partnering closely with a Provider Compensation Business Partner to support multiple service lines. This role offers a unique opportunity to deepen your understanding of provider compensation, build relationships across the organization, and contribute to meaningful, system‑wide initiatives.

What You Can Expect
  • Support the administration of Provider Compensation Plans, ensuring alignment with St. Luke’s policies, procedures, and plan guidelines.
  • Perform regular analysis of compensation calculations from moderate to complex, while contributing to the design, implementation, and refinement of systems, tools, and processes that support provider compensation.
  • Serve as a trusted resource for leaders and staff, answering questions, interpreting compensation policies, and offering thoughtful consultation on compensation models, reconciliation, forecasting, and related activities.
  • Assist in interpreting and administering contract terms while gaining exposure to the legal and regulatory environment surrounding physician compensation.
  • Participate in compensation surveys, benchmarking activities, and audit processes to ensure accuracy, compliance, and continuous improvement.
  • Support documentation efforts that streamline workflows and reinforce regulatory compliance.
  • Contribute to special projects that expand your knowledge and influence across the organization.
  • Grow your expertise in educating providers and leaders on compensation structures and regulatory considerations.
Requirements
  • Education: Bachelor’s degree or experience in lieu of degree
  • Experience: Two (2) years’ relevant experience
Preferred Experience
  • Three (3) + years’ relevant experience
  • Experience leading the development, implementation, and administration of physician and non‑physician provider compensation programs
  • Experience preparing executive‑ready presentation material
  • Experience performing advanced analysis of complex compensation models, including modeling, reconciliation, and forecasting
  • Experience consulting with leadership as a subject matter expert on provider compensation policies and practices
  • Experience drafting, reviewing, or coordinating contract negotiations with leadership and Legal
  • Experience mentoring or developing HR or analytical staff
